The Symbolism of Orange Mountains in Dreams
Dreaming of an orange mountain range can be a fascinating and vivid experience, often leaving us pondering its meaning long after we awaken. Mountaineering typically represents challenges, aspirations, and journeys, symbolizing a person's route to self-discovery. When these mountains take on the warm hue of orange, a color associated with creativity and emotional strength, it suggests that something profound is taking place within your life.
It may signify a transformative phase, where you are encouraged to embrace new opportunities or experience passion and enthusiasm towards a personal endeavor. Orange, as a color surrounded by joy, encourages you to express your authentic self, perhaps while overcoming barriers. Your subconscious may be guiding you to explore your inner landscape, thereby suggesting that change is both necessary and imminent.
Understanding what you feel throughout this vivid dream can illuminate the path forward and give deeper insights into your waking life.

- How can I remember my dreams better?
To enhance dream recall, maintain a dream journal beside your bed, writing down anything you remember as soon as you wake up. Additionally, setting your intention to remember your dreams before sleep can create a stronger connection. Consistent practice can deepen your ability to capture vivid dream details.
